How to set branch to track remote
WebDo a git config --local -l You will see that the local branch master is set to track the upstream branch origin/master See "Difference between git checkout --track origin/branch and git checkout -b branch origin/branch ". It would be like you did: git config branch.master.remote origin git config branch.master.merge refs/heads/branch WebFeb 23, 2024 · When you push a local branch with the upstream command, it automatically creates the remote branch and adds tracking to your local branch. Add Git Upstream To Existing Remote Branch Sometimes, when you create a local branch, you might push the remote repository changes without adding the upstream tag. For example, git push origin …
How to set branch to track remote
Did you know?
WebExample: how to track a branch on github $ git checkout -- track origin / serverfix Branch serverfix set up to track remote branch serverfix from origin . Switched to a new branch 'serverfix' WebApr 11, 2024 · Check out the branch at that remote location. You can find the branch list here. How do I remove all branches from a remote? git fetch --all or git pull-all will track …
WebOct 31, 2024 · The easiest way to set the upstream branch is to use the “ git push ” command with the “-u” option for upstream branch. $ git push -u … WebFeb 25, 2016 · It adds 2 steps to the process of creating and tracking a new branch: pushing a ref head and then fetching the branch you're branching off of. It's a more complete algorithm, I think. It also has commands for adding remotes, deleting branches (locally and remotely), renaming branches, etc.
WebJul 2, 2024 · 1. Update your local meta-data using the following command: git fetch --all 2. Have a look at your remote and local branches using the following command: git branch -a 3. Switch to the target branch, the one you want to link with the remote branch: git checkout 4. Now you can link your local branch to a remote branch using the following command: WebPush the branch to a remote repository by running the following command (suppose, the name of remote is origin, which is by default): git push -u origin Running the push command with the -u flag ( the shortcut for --set-upstream) will set the default remote branch for the current local branch.
WebJul 2, 2024 · 1. Update your local meta-data using the following command: git fetch --all 2. Have a look at your remote and local branches using the following command: git branch …
WebDec 22, 2024 · To create a new local branch based on a remote branch, use the "-track" option in the branch command. $ git branch --track new_branch origin/new_branch You can also do this by using the "checkout" command. If you want your local branch to have the same name as the remote branch, you only need to specify the name of the remote branch. daniel neuwirth obituaryWebOct 23, 2024 · To open the Git Repository window, select the outgoing / incoming link in the Git Changes window. Or, you can push your changes from the Git menu on the menu bar. Once you've pushed your commits, you can create a pull request to let others know you'd like to have your changes reviewed. birth control is freedaniel nettle personality pdf bookWebIf your current branch is set up to track a remote branch (see the next section and Git Branching for more information), you can use the git pull command to automatically fetch … birth control issues in societyWebIf you want to create a new branch to retain commits you create, you may do so (now or later) by using -c with the switch command. Example: git switch -c Or undo this operation with: git switch - You can turn off this advice by setting config variable advice.detachedHead to false HEAD is now at 37059d1 testfile-2 edited.txt birth control is giving me acneWebMethod #3 (delete and rebuild your local branch) Another way of using Git to reset the local branch to remote is to delete the remote copy of your branch entirely and then fetch the … daniel newlin injury attorneys fax numberWebGenerally, you want to keep your local main branch as a close mirror of the upstream main and execute any work in feature branches, as they might later become pull requests. At this point, it does not matter if you use merge or rebase, as the result will typically be the same. Let's use merge: git checkout main git merge upstream/ main birth control in your arm insert name